How to measure your head for a helmet
Measure your head around the widest part of your head. This is generally right above your eyebrows and ears. If you plan on wearing a balaclava (we suggest it), you should measure your head with it on. We have significantly better results with a flexible tape measure, but if one is not available you can use a string to measure your head, and then transfer that to a measuring device. Revvi Super Lightweight Kids Helmet
The Revvi super lightweight helmet weighs in at only 250g without the chin piece fitted and 395g with it fitted. This makes it one of the lightest full face helmets available. This makes it very comfortable for kids and also helps them stay balanced when learning to ride.
This full face helmet also features a detachable chin piece so the helmet can be used as a normal helmet.
Features:
-Size is easily adjusted in seconds to fit head sizes 48cm - 53cm.
-12 air vents
-Detachable chin piece
-Only weighs 250g without the chin piece fitted and 395g with it fitted
-Conforms to EN1078 Safety Standard
-Safety light fitted to the back of each helmet.
